Advent Health: Services And Locations That Simplify Care
AdventHealth operates a vast nationwide network of over 50 hospitals, hundreds of care sites, and more than 2,000 providers across nine states, delivering comprehensive services including primary care, specialty treatments, urgent care, imaging, rehabilitation, home health, and hospice care to nearly nine million patients annually. Headquartered in Altamonte Springs, Florida, this faith-based nonprofit system emphasizes whole-person care-body, mind, and spirit-through innovative medical advancements and compassionate community support. From advanced cancer therapies to niche wellness programs, AdventHealth's offerings extend far beyond typical hospital services.

Historical Context and Growth
Founded in 1973 as Florida Hospital, AdventHealth rebranded in 2019 to reflect its national scope, growing from 10 Florida sites to 2,000+ care locations by 2026. A pivotal merger with Texas health systems in 2022 added 10 hospitals, enhancing Southern U.S. presence amid rising demand post-pandemic.
